*{margin: 0;padding: 0;}
body{font-size:12px;font-family: 'Microsoft Yahei','微软雅黑'; color: #333;background:#fff;}
a{text-decoration: none;color: #333;}
ol,ul{list-style: none;}
/*清除ie6的浮动*/
.clearfix:after {content: " ";height: 0;display: block;visibility: hidden;clear: both;}
* html .clearfix {zoom: 1;}
.fl{float: left;}
.fr{float: right;}
li .nr {float: left;max-width: 100%;display: block;white-space: nowrap;overflow: hidden;text-overflow: ellipsis;}
.nr .gl a{color: red;}
.nr .gl {color: red;}
.nr .gl .split{padding: 0 5px;}

/*****导航****/
/* .navbar-nav li{float:left; width:auto; height:37px;margin-left: 10px;} */

/*底部*/
.container{width: 1000px; margin: 0 auto;}
/*.footer{border-top: 2px solid #007fd8;}*/

/*头部*/
.ndbb_header{width: 100%;}
.ndbb_container{width: 1000px;margin: 0 auto;background: #fff;}

/*banner*/
.ndbb_banner{width: 100%;height: 191px;}
.ndbb_banner ul li img{width: 100%;}
.ndbb_banner ul li .img_title{display: none;}

.ndbb_w983{width: 983px;overflow: hidden;min-height: 400px;height: auto !important;height: 400px;margin: 0 auto;}

/*工作说明*/
.ndbb_explain{width: 855px;overflow: hidden;padding: 0 64px;margin: 0 auto;font-family: "microsoft yahei";}
.ndbb_explain h1{height: 84px;line-height: 84px;text-align: center;font-size: 24px;font-weight: normal;}
.ndbb_explain p{text-indent: 2em;line-height: 30px;font-size: 16px;font-weight: normal;}
.ndbb_explain_p1{text-indent: 0;}
.ndbb_explain_p2{text-align: right;}

/*切换*/
/*切换标题*/
.ndbb_tab{width: 100%;margin-top: 20px;overflow: hidden;height: 56px;background: url(../images_ztl/ndbb_line.gif) 0 bottom repeat-x;}
.ndbb_tab ul li{float: left;}
.ndbb_tab ul li a{display: block;height: 50px;line-height: 50px;padding: 0 30px;font-size: 24px;}
.ndbb_tab ul li.active a{background: #007fd8;color: #fff;}

/*切换内容*/
.ndbb_qhcon{margin-top: 10px;}
.ndbb_qhcon div.list{display: none;}
.ndbb_qhcon div.active{display: block;}

/*政府门户网站*/
.ndbb_wz{width: 100%;}
.ndbb_wz .ndbb_tit{height: 43px;line-height: 43px;background: url(../images_ztl/ndbb_title_bg.png) 0 0 repeat-x;}
.ndbb_wz .ndbb_tit h2{width: 180px;height: 43px;background: url(../images_ztl/ndbb_title.png) 0 0 no-repeat;text-indent: 20px;font-size: 24px;color: #fff;font-weight: normal;}
.ndbb_wz .ndbb_list{margin-bottom: 10px;width: 958px;overflow: hidden;padding: 17px 0 17px 23px;border: 1px solid #b2d8f3;border-top: none;}
.ndbb_wz .ndbb_ul li{width: 180px;height: 28px;line-height: 28px;float: left;margin: 0 7px 6px 0;background: #f5f8f9;border: 1px solid #e1eaf1;}
.ndbb_wz .ndbb_ul li a{display: block;width: 85%;margin: 0 auto;height: 28px;color: #444;font-size: 14px;white-space: nowrap;overflow: hidden;text-overflow: ellipsis;}
.ndbb_wz .ndbb_ul li a:hover{color: #02589f;}


/*权责清单*/
.qzqd_container{}
/*头部*/
.qzqd_header{width: 100%;}
.qzqd_container{width: 1200px;margin: 0 auto;background: #fff;}

/*banner*/
.qzqd_banner{width: 100%;height: auto;margin-top: 20px;}
.qzqd_banner ul li img{width: 100%;}
.qzqd_banner ul li .img_title{display: none;}

.qzqd_w983{width: auto;overflow: hidden;min-height: 400px;height: auto !important;height: 400px;margin: 0 auto;}

.qzqd_banner01{ height:366px; background:url(../images_ztl/qzqd-banner2024.png) center bottom no-repeat;}
.nb_img{text-align: center;margin-top: 110px;}
.nb_img img{ max-width: 90%; height: auto;}

/*工作说明*/
.qzqd_explain{overflow: hidden;padding: 0 42px;margin: 0 auto;font-family: "microsoft yahei";background: url(../images_ztl/ndbb_line.gif) 0 bottom repeat-x;text-align: justify;}
.qzqd_explain h1{ padding: 20px; line-height: 1.83;text-align: center;font-size: 24px;font-weight: normal;}
.qzqd_explain p{text-indent: 2em;line-height: 1.875;font-size: 16px;font-weight: normal;}
.qzqd_explain_p1{text-indent: 0;}
.qzqd_explain_p2{text-align: right;}

/*三个清单*/
.qzqd_three{width: 100%;margin: 15px 0;}
.qzqd_three ul li{float: left;margin-right: 10px;}
.qzqd_three ul li.num1{width: 970px;height: 80px;}
.qzqd_three ul li.num1 a,.qzqd_three ul li.num1 img{display: block;width: 100%;height: 100%;}
.qzqd_three ul li .img_title{display: none;}
.qzqd_three ul li.num2{margin-right: 0px;}

/*市直单位*/
.qzqd_wz{width: 100%;}
.qzqd_wz .qzqd_tit{height: 43px;line-height: 43px;background: url(../images_ztl/ndbb_title_bg.png) 0 0 repeat-x;}
.qzqd_wz .qzqd_tit h2{width: 180px;height: 43px;background: url(../images_ztl/ndbb_title.png) 0 0 no-repeat;text-indent: 20px;font-size: 24px;color: #fff;font-weight: normal;}
.qzqd_wz .qzqd_list{margin-bottom: 10px;overflow: hidden;padding: 17px 0 17px 23px;border: 1px solid #b2d8f3;border-top: none;}
.qzqd_wz .qzqd_ul li{width: 184px; float: left; margin: 0 7px 6px 0;}
.qzqd_wz .qzqd_ul li a{display: block; height: 34px; line-height: 34px;text-indent: 19px;color: #444;font-size: 14px;white-space: nowrap;overflow: hidden;text-overflow: ellipsis;background: #f5f8f9;border: 1px solid #e1eaf1;}
.qzqd_wz .qzqd_ul li a:hover{color: #02589f;}

@media (max-width: 1199px) and (min-width: 992px) {
	.qzqd_container,.container{width: 992px;}
	.qzqd_three ul li.num1{width: 782px;}
}
@media (max-width: 991px) and (min-width: 768px) {
	.qzqd_container,.container{width: 768px;}
	.qzqd_wz .qzqd_ul li{ width: 234px;}
	.qzqd_three ul li.num1{width: 558px;}
	.qzqd_banner{margin-top: 15px;}
}
@media (max-width: 768px) {
	.qzqd_banner01{height: auto;}
	.nb_img{padding: 40px 0 50px; margin: 0;}
	.qzqd_container,.container{width: auto;}
	.qzqd_container{padding-left: 10px; padding-right: 10px;}
	.qzqd_banner{margin-top: 10px;}
	.qzqd_explain{padding: 0 10px;}
	.qzqd_three{margin: 10px 0 0;}
	.qzqd_three ul li{float: none; width: auto !important; height: auto !important; margin-right:0 !important; padding-bottom: 10px;}
	.qzqd_three ul li img{width: 100%; height: auto;}
	.qzqd_wz .qzqd_list{padding: 10px 5px;}
	.qzqd_wz .qzqd_ul li{margin-right: 0; width: 33.3%;}
	.qzqd_wz .qzqd_ul li a{margin: 0 5px; display: block;}
}
@media (max-width: 479px) {
	.qzqd_wz .qzqd_ul li{ width: 50%;}
}
@media (max-width: 374px) {
	.qzqd_wz .qzqd_ul li{ width: 100%;}
}
/*专题公用头部 颜色配置 红色*/
.ls-dqlm-tit a { color: #ed2a24; }
.ls-dqlm-tit a:hover {color: #ed2a24;}
.ls-bread-nav p { color: #ed2a24; }
#ls_dqwzz a { color: #ed2a24; }
.ls-bread-nav { border-left: 1px solid #d3d3d3; }
.ls-bread-nav div span:before { background: #ed2a24; }
.ls-seach-form .search_drap select { color: #ed2a24; background: url(../img-wmcs/red_ico.png) no-repeat 55px center; }
.ls-seach-form .ss_input { border-bottom: 1px solid #ed2a24; }
.ls-seach-form .ss_input .search-keywords { background: url(../img-wmcs/line.png) no-repeat left center; color: #ed2a24; }
.ls-seach-form .topsearchbtn { background: url(../img-wmcs/red_fdj.png) no-repeat center; }
.ls-jftbox { border: 1px solid #ed2a24; background: url(../img-wmcs/jtline.png)no-repeat center;}
.ls-jftbox a.active { color: #cc0b20; background: transparent; }
.ls-jftbox a { color: #efb3ae; }
.ls-jftbox a:hover{
	color: #efb3ae;
}
.ls-toufuwu li.num0 a { background: url(../images-new/oldico2.png) 9px center no-repeat #ed2a24; color: #fff; }
.ls-toufuwu li.num1 a { background: url(../images-new/oldico.png) 9px center no-repeat #ed2a24; color: #fff; }
.ls-toufuwu li.num2 a { background: url(../images-new/wzaico.png) 9px center no-repeat #ed2a24; color: #fff; }
.ls-toufuwu li.num3 { background: url(../images_symfc/grzx.png) left center no-repeat; }
.ls-toufuwu li.num3 a { background: url(../images_2023lh/bqk-ico.png) 4px center no-repeat #ed2a24;color: #fff;}
.ls-toufuwu li.num4 a{ color:#cc0b20; }
/*专题公用头部 颜色配置 红色 end*/